    India-UAE Bond Strengthens: PM Modi Presents Cultural Gifts to Sheikh

    Diplomatic elegance unfolded in New Delhi as Prime Minister Narendra Modi welcomed UAE President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an and his entourage to his Lok Kalyan Marg residence. The occasion brimmed with symbolic gifts that wove together threads of Indian tradition and bilateral affinity.

    A standout presentation was the Gujarat-sourced jhula, a wooden swing etched with delicate floral engravings. Emblematic of familial cohesion in Gujarat, it resonates deeply with UAE’s upcoming ‘Year of Family’ initiative for 2026, promoting generational dialogue at home.

    Sheikh Mohamed received a fine Kashmiri pashmina shawl in a Telangana-made silver repository, embodying the valley’s artisanal finesse in wool. Its feather-light warmth has long captivated connoisseurs.

    Sheikha Fatima bint Mubarak Al Ketbi was honored with a pashmina shawl in silver finery and exquisite Kashmiri saffron, housed in a matching box. This saffron, from Kashmir’s high-altitude farms, boasts unmatched flavor and fragrance on the world stage.

    Amid global headwinds—including American disputes with China over distant territories, Iran’s unrest, and UAE-Saudi frictions—this high-level huddle underscores India-UAE resilience. It’s a timely affirmation of steadfast alliance.

    Economically, the duo’s trade hit $100.06 billion in FY 2024-25, a 19.6% leap, cementing UAE’s elite status among India’s partners. Expansions in energy, defense, investment, and technology propel this trajectory.

    Recalling PM Modi’s 2019 bestowal of Order of Zayed, these interactions blend protocol with profundity, heralding sustained collaboration in an unpredictable era.
